Block 523,830
Block Hash
21b114265738764108bc47fe18bbcfa8d155aee03ce7de07cc3956fe25187a61
Previous Block Hash
691f5b781b1bf7404f8b9721b1bf2656fc2d7441d0cb26a520e44fc8c70e0e95
Mined
Transactions
2
Difficulty
22.57 M
Size
398 bytes
Transactions (2)
1 input, 1 output
15,625.00226
PEPE
1 input, 2 outputs
802.4688
PEPE